Renting A Semi Trailer For Storage in Washington

December 12, 2019 by Eduardo Shelton

In today’s fast-paced world, it’s very easy for people to accumulate lots of materials and possessions. Whether it’s in Seattle or Sacramento, people often discover that they’ve simply run out of storage space, and need to find a solution that works for them. For many people, renting a semi trailer for storage is a great solution to their storage needs. 

Most people like to possess and accumulate various items that are of interest or use to them. When the quantity of their possessions exceeds the amount of storage space that is available to them, they need to find more space to store their possessions.

Utilizing a semi trailer for storage is an economical and sensible solution that makes sense in lots of different ways. For one thing, the cost of renting a trailer is significantly lower than the cost of constructing additional storage space. The fact that a storage trailer can be moved at anytime, if needed, is another plus.

Semi trailers for storage are generally watertight, and are on wheels, so they can easily be moved. As opposed to building additions, which must be heated or cooled according to weather conditions, storage trailers do not require any heating or cooling. They can also be parked at a loading dock, making the loading and unloading of the trailer easier.

There are several different types and sizes of trailers for storage that consumers can choose from. Most standard-type storage trailers these days are either 48″ or 53″ in length, and are 96 to 102 inches in width.

Some trailers for storage have rear doors that swing open, while other trailers have doors that roll up and down. 

For some clients, a pup trailer may suit their needs best. These smaller trailers are normally 28 or 33 feet long, and are available in a range of styles.

For business owners who have expanding inventories and limited storage space, utilizing a semi trailer for storage is an economical and sensible solution. Renting a trailer is certainly far less expensive than renting another building for storage of excess materials.

Semi trailers for storage are usually delivered to the customer’s desired location by the trailer rental company. Long term and short term storage trailer rental options are usually available, and customers can choose from several different sizes and types of trailers.

For residential or commercial customers who may be subject to space limitations or zoning restrictions, storing a rental semi trailer at the rental company’s property is often an option. For some clients, one trailer is enough to fulfill all of their storage needs. For other commercial clients, however, a whole fleet of trailers for storage may be what they need.

There are numerous companies that experience seasonal increases in business, and they face immediate needs for space to store merchandise. For these businesses, the rental of semi trailers for storage is the most convenient and cost-effective option. 

No matter what types of materials are being stored in them, semi trailers are very convenient for storing all sorts of items.

Eight Interesting Businesses In Portland Oregon

If you’re a Oregon native, you’re probably familiar with some of the larger businesses in our area: Nike, Columbia Sportswear, and Intel, but do you know where to get an in-house green coffee bean roasted drink or a custom leather jacket? With a quirky and unconventional side, Portland is has a wealth of unique local businesses who do things a bit differently. Here are some standouts in and around the Rose City:

1. Blue Star Donuts (3549 SE Hawthorne Blvd) – Featuring a variety of brioche-style donuts with a plethora of flavors, Blue Star has pushed its way to overtaking long-time tourist legend Voodoo Donuts for quality and taste. With a french recipe dough that takes more than 18 hours to make and cage-free eggs and quality sourced local ingredients, these donuts are unlike their grocery store counterparts. Flavors change seasonally but expect berry and herb combinations along with classics made with chocolate.
2. Cocoon Silk (602 NW 23rd Ave.) – This locally-owned shop takes raw silk and transforms it into custom creations fit to your measurements. From wedding dresses and formal gowns designed by the owner, the pieces here are one of a kind and reasonably priced. There’s also clothing off the rack to try out as you peruse designs.
3. New Deal Distillery and Tasting Room (900 SE Salmon St.) – Right on distillery row, New Deal stands out, not only for it’s namesake vodka, but its unique libation, Hot Monkey, a spicy vodka is sure to stun when paired with pineapple juice. Other must tries include coffee liqueur, ginger liqueur, and Portland Dry Gin.
4. Langlitz Leathers (2443 SE Division St.) – Bikers worldwide flock to Langlitz and wait sometimes up to a year for custom leather jackets hand-sewn on location. These wares are built to last.
5. Bridge City Limo Rentals (Portland, OR ) – Bridge City Limos is a local based party bus and limo rental service with superior quality as well as service. They offer their exclusives bus rentals for larger groups as well as rentals to tour the local wine distilleries. Prices are reasonable and reviews are great.
6. Ground Kontrol (511 NW Couch St) – keeps Portland weird as a historic home of arcade games for adults. With 28 pinball machines upstairs, and a bar downstairs, this place is full of fun. Machines feature slots for your beverage while you play and local DJs spin frequently.
7. Heart Coffee Roasters (537 Southwest 12th Ave.) – Portland is known for its coffee culture and Heart is one of the best places to grab a cup. This shop features Chemex and Aeropress brewed pour overs made with beans lightly roasted in house for a mellow, less-acidic flavor.
8. Alpenrose Dairy (6149 SW Shattuck Rd) – Family run since 1916, Alpenrose not only provides the city with milk, cream, and other dairy products, it also features a rare velodrome built in 1967, that continues to attract international bicycle racers to this day.
